Emergency Dentistry FAQs

We’re here to answer your questions about emergency dental care in Newport Beach.

Dental emergencies include severe tooth pain, knocked-out teeth, loose or fractured teeth, significant bleeding from the mouth, swelling in the face or gums, and abscesses. If your tooth is knocked out, handle it by the crown (not the root), rinse it gently with water if dirty, and try to place it back in the socket. If that’s not possible, keep the tooth moist in milk or between your cheek and gums. Contact our Newport Beach office immediately, as the chance of saving the tooth is highest when treatment occurs within 30 to 60 minutes.

For temporary pain relief, rinse with warm salt water, apply a cold compress to the outside of your cheek, and take over-the-counter pain medication as directed. Avoid placing aspirin directly on the gums, as this can cause tissue damage. If pain persists or worsens, contact our Newport Beach emergency dentist for further guidance and immediate care.
